Determine the contact size in square inches (per side) for the fingers of a parallel gripper to meet the following specifications: rubber coated aluminum contact surfaces with a use (coefficient of static friction) of 0.77, part that is a cardboard box weighing 210 newtons and capable of withstanding a maximum pressure of 1.4 psi, application of a 26 percent lifting safety factor, and a maximum vertical acceleration of the robot arm of 30 centimeters per second squared.
